hacienda
Meaning
-
- (feminine) ranch, hacienda
- (feminine) livestock
- (feminine) treasury

Hyphenated as
ha‧cien‧da
Pronounced as (IPA)
/aˈθjenda/
Etymology
Inherited from Old Spanish fazienda, from Latin facienda (literally “things to be done”), from faciō (“to do”). Cognate with Portuguese fazenda. Doublet of faena.
